What should I expect during my first session?

During the first session, we will conduct an intake assessment, during which we will discuss your goals, challenges, and background. It is an opportunity for us to get to know each other and create a plan that works for you.

How long are sessions?

Intake appointments typically last approximately 60 minutes. After this initial appointment, sessions typically last 45 minutes; however some clients prefer shorter sessions (30 minutes) or longer sessions (60 minutes). This can be adjusted based on your wants and needs.

Confidentiality and Privacy

Is therapy confidential?

YES. Your privacy is a top priority. Information shared in therapy is confidential, except in cases where I am legally obligated to break confidentiality (e.g. safety concerns or court orders).

Will you share my information with anyone?

I will not share your information with anyone without your written consent, except as required by law.
